QUESTION OF THE VIOLATION OF HUMAN RIGHTS IN THE OCCUPIED
ARAB TERRITORIES, INCLUDING PALESTINE
Letter dated 4 December 2002 from the Permanent Observer for Palestine
to the United Nations Office at Geneva addressed to the United Nations
High Commissioner for Human Rights
The Israeli occupation forces continue to perpetrate more attacks, aggressions, assaults, and war crimes in the ongoing bloody military campaign being waged against the Palestinian people all over the occupied Palestinian territory.
Crimes of extrajudicial execution continue: on Wednesday, 27 November, Atiya Rabaya (33) was driving home when Israeli troops at a roadblock on Beit Sahour road opened fire. Rabaya was shot in the head and died instantly.
Earlier on the same day, Israeli occupation troops shot dead a Palestinian civilian, Jihad Anatur (24 years old). Israeli soldiers opened fire at him in the Askar refugee camp as he went from door-to-door waking up fellow Muslims for Ramadan prayers. Israeli soldiers prevented an ambulance from reaching the area in which Jihad had been shot.
Israeli occupation forces assassinated two Palestinians during a midnight air raid on Tuesday, 26 November on the West Bank City of Jenin. An Israeli aircraft launched at least one air-to-surface missile at the house where Alaa Sabagh, 25, and Imad Nacharti, 23, were staying, killing them immediately.
Jihad Tahsin al-Faqeh, an 8-year old child, was murdered by Israeli forces in Nablus on Monday, 25 November, while on his way back from school. Jihad was shot in the head, killing him instantly. Another 13 people were injured during clashes in several parts of Nablus.
Sunday, 24 November: in a humiliating procedure, indicating the measure of impunity Israeli forces enjoy in the occupied Palestinian territories, Israeli soldiers forced a 28-year-old Palestinian to remove all his clothes and walk, stripped naked, during a cold rainy day on a main street. He was forced to act like a dog, and soon became hysterical.
